Составление линейных программ

Разработка линейной программы на языке С++. Разработка программ с разветвленной структурой. Составление по заданному варианту схемы алгоритма и программы вычисления тригонометрической функции с абсолютной погрешностью с использованием разложения в ряд.

Рубрика Программирование, компьютеры и кибернетика
Вид лабораторная работа
Язык русский
Дата добавления 12.01.2011
Размер файла 1,2 M

Отправить свою хорошую работу в базу знаний просто. Используйте форму, расположенную ниже

Студенты, аспиранты, молодые ученые, использующие базу знаний в своей учебе и работе, будут вам очень благодарны.

ФГОУ СПО Кузнецкий колледж электронной техники

Отчет

по производственно-технологической практике

Специальность 230106

«Техническое обслуживание средств вычислительной техники и компьютерных сетей»

Выполнил

Студент группы 4п6-06

Чалышев Ф.Р.

Руководитель

Иванова Г.А.

Кузнецк 2010 г.

ФГОУ СПО КУЗНЕЦКИЙ КОЛЛЕДЖ ЭЛЕКТРОННОЙ ТЕХНИКИ

Утверждаю

Зам. директора ККЭТ по ПР

______________Н.Ф. Скворцов

_____________________ 2010 г.

Задание

на производственно-технологическую практику

Студенту Янюшкину Д.

Группа 4п8-06

Вопросы, подлежащие изучению:

1. Интерфейс программы «»;

2. Принципы построения программ на языке С++;

3. Составление линейных программ.

4. Разработка программ с разветвленной структурой.

5. Разработка программ с использованием условных циклов.

6. Работа с элементами одномерного массива чисел.

7. Обработка элементов двумерного массива чисел.

8. Разработка подпрограмм.

Руководители производственной технологической практики

От колледжа Шаронова В.Ф.

От предприятия

Рассмотрено и одобрено предметно-цикловой комиссией по специальности 230106

Протокол от _____________ №__________

Председатель предметно-цикловой комиссии _________А.И.Полянская

Дата выдачи задания _______________2010 г.

Кузнецкий колледж электронной техники

ДНЕВНИК

ПРОИЗВОДСТВЕННО-ТЕХНОЛОГИЧЕСКОЙ ПРАКТИКИ

Студента Чалышев Ф.Р.

Учебная группа 4п6-06

Место практики Кузнецкий колледж электронной техники

п.п.

Дата

Рабочее место

Содержание выполняемой работы,

Подпись руководителя

1

9.03.

Ауд. 301

Составление линейных программ

2

10.03.

- // -

Составление линейных программ

3

11.03.

Разработка программ с разветвленной структурой

4

12.03.

- // -

Разработка программ с разветвленной структурой

5

15.03.

- // -

Разработка программ с использованием условных циклов

6

28.04.

- // -

Разработка программ с использованием условных циклов

7

29.04.

- // -

Работа с элементами одномерного массива чисел

8

30.04.

- // -

Работа с элементами одномерного массива чисел

9

4.05.

- // -

Обработка элементов двумерного массива чисел

10

5.05.

- // -

Обработка элементов двумерного массива чисел

11

6.05.

- // -

12

8.05.

- // -

Оформление отчета

Содержание

  • Практическая работа №1
  • Практическая работа №2
  • Практическая работа №3
  • Практическая работа №4
  • Практическая работа №5

Практическая работа №1

«Составление линейных программ»

Цель работы: Приобретение навыков по работе с интегрированной средой С++, разработки линейной программы на языке С++, изучение основных типов данных, способов описания переменных различных типов, операторов присваивания, операций и порядка действий при вычислении значения выражения и организации ввода-вывода.

Ход работы

1.Вычисление функции:

А=(x+y)/(y+1)-((x*y)-12)/(34+x)

2.Разработка блок-схемы алгоритма решения задачи

3. Текст программы

Листинг 1

4. Полученный результат

Запустили программу

Ввели значение X

Ввели значение Y

Получили результат

Листинг 2

Полученный результат

Ввели значение x и y

Получили результат

Практическая работа №2

«Разработка программ с разветвленной структурой»

Цель работы: изучение операторов условия и приобретения навыков программирования разветвляющихся алгоритмов.

Ход работы

Работа с окружностью

1.Дана окружность с центром в начале координат. Радиус окружности равен

1. Определить местоположение точки, заданной координатами точки X и Y.

2. Разработка блок-схемы алгоритма решения задачи

3. Текст программы

Листинг 1

4. Полученный результат

Запустили программу

Ввели значение X и Y

Получили результат

Второй раз запустили программу

Ввели значение X и Y

Получили результат

Третий раз запустили программу

Ввели значение X и Y

Получили результат

Работа с формулами

1.Дана система уравнений. Определить значение Y.

2.Разработка блок-схемы алгоритма решения задачи

3. Текст программы

Листинг 2

4. Полученный результат

Запустили программу

Ввели значение X

Получили результат

Второй раз запустили программу

Ввели значение X

Получили результат

Третий раз запустили программу

Ввели значение X

Получили результат

Практическая работа №3

«Разработка программ с использованием условных циклов»

Цель работы: освоение процесса разработки циклических программ

Ход работы

1.Составить по заданному варианту схему алгоритма и программу вычисления тригонометрической функции с абсолютной погрешностью с использованием разложения в ряд.

при

2.Разработка блок-схемы алгоритма решения задачи

3. Текст программы

Листинг 1

4. Полученный результат

Запустили программу

Ввели значение X

Ввели значение Е

Получили результат

Практическая работа №4

«Работа с элементами одномерного массива чисел»

Цель работы: Получение практических навыков в работе с одномерными массивами.

Ход работы

1.Дана последовательность натуральных чисел а12,…,аn. Создать массив из четных чисел этой последовательности. Если таких чисел нет, то вывести сообщение об этом факте.

2.Разработка блок-схемы алгоритма решения задачи

3. Текст программы

Листинг 1

4. Полученный результат

Запустили программу

Ввели элементы массива

Получили результат

Второй раз запустили программу

Ввели элементы массива

Получили результат

Практическая работа №5

«Обработка элементов двумерного массива чисел»

Цель работы: Получение практических навыков в работе с двумерным массивом.

Ход работы

1. Дан двумерный массив, содержащий 2 строки и 4 столбца. Элементами массива являются целые числа. Найти сумму отрицательных четных чисел.

2.Разработка блок-схемы алгоритма решения задачи

3. Текст программы

Листинг 1


Подобные документы

  • Исследование арифметических выражений и разработка простых программ. Таблица переменных для алгоритма и программы. Алгоритм решения, текст программы на языке С. Разработка программы вычисления значений выражений, сравнение результатов с ручным подсчетом.

    лабораторная работа [282,7 K], добавлен 30.01.2015

  • Оценка погрешности и точности в математике. Составление программы и алгоритма для численного дифференцирования с заданной допустимой погрешностью на алгоритмическом языке Turbo Pascal 7.0. Составление алгоритма и программы аппроксимации функции.

    курсовая работа [810,6 K], добавлен 24.03.2012

  • Разработка различных программ для вычисления X и Y по формуле, для вычисления интеграла, для вычисления таблицы значений функции и для вычисления элементов вектора. Составление блок-схемы программы. Ввод значений, описание переменных и условия расчета.

    контрольная работа [148,1 K], добавлен 08.11.2013

  • Принципы разработки математических моделей, алгоритмов и программ. Составление программы вычисления функции с использованием нестандартных функций. Нахождение значения корней нелинейного уравнения по методу касательных. Программа для вычисления интеграла.

    курсовая работа [568,3 K], добавлен 07.03.2015

  • Составление программы вычисления матрицы и программы вычисления интеграла с погрешностью, не превышающей заданную величину. Схема алгоритма и её описание. Инструкция по использованию разработанной программы и проверка правильности е функционирования.

    курсовая работа [54,8 K], добавлен 27.10.2010

  • Разработка простейших линейных алгоритмов (составление логических выражений), программ с ветвлениями, циклических программ и составление их блок-схем. Практическое выполнение обработки массивов на примере вычисления элементов квадратной матрицы.

    контрольная работа [173,3 K], добавлен 01.03.2010

  • Составление схемы алгоритма и программы для построения графика временной функции, работающей как в машинном, так и в реальном времени. Пример вычисления степенного ряда с помощью схемы Горнера. Описание переменных программы, листинг, процедуры и функции.

    курсовая работа [67,6 K], добавлен 20.11.2012

  • Формальная схема и закон функционирования моделируемой вычислительной системы для обработки программ. Составление алгоритма моделирующей программы на языке GPSS и листинга программы для стохастической модели. Верификация программы и анализ результатов.

    курсовая работа [347,3 K], добавлен 21.01.2013

  • Описание работы ЭВМ при выполнении программы по указанной блок-схеме и исходным данным. Составление линейной программы на языке Basic в виде подпрограммы-функции для вычисления заданной величины. Разработка в ЭТ Excel макроса для указанной функции.

    контрольная работа [765,6 K], добавлен 16.10.2011

  • Элементы и переменные, используемые для составления записи в Паскале. Основные числовые типы языка Turbo Pascal. Составление блок-схемы приложения, программирование по ней программы для вычисления функции. Последовательность выполнения алгоритма.

    лабораторная работа [256,9 K], добавлен 10.11.2015

Работы в архивах красиво оформлены согласно требованиям ВУЗов и содержат рисунки, диаграммы, формулы и т.д.
PPT, PPTX и PDF-файлы представлены только в архивах.
Рекомендуем скачать работу.